Mark David Chapman is an American man who murdered John Lennon in 1980. He was sentenced to 20 years to life in prison and recommended to undergo psychiatric treatment. His next opportunity for parole will be in February 2024. Chapman has told a parole board that killing Lennon was “a very selfish act and I deeply regret it”. He also said, “I just want to reiterate that I’m sorry for my crime” and “I have no excuse”.
